AI Summary
-
Creates a new crime prohibiting knowingly transmitting or posting nude photographs or videos with personal identifying information to social media or websites with the purpose of harassing the depicted person.
-
Establishes a third-degree felony for violations, with enhanced penalties of a second-degree felony when the offender is 18 or older and the victim was under 16 years old at the time the image was made.
-
Defines harassment as conduct directed at a specific person intended to cause substantial emotional distress that serves no legitimate purpose.
-
Requires courts to issue no-contact orders between convicted offenders and victims, with violations constituting a third-degree felony.
-
Establishes jurisdiction over offenses where any element of the crime or resulting harm to the victim occurs in Florida.
